Sea Buckthorn Oil Skin Benefits

With any plant, there are a lot of nitty gritty scientific facts we could get into. I like to keep things simple. 

  • Buckthorn is considered an invasive species in the Midwest. Mostly because it competes with other natural plants for space, water, and sunlight. It was brought to the Midwest from Europe in the mid 1800s, but was soon regulated and nurseries stopped selling. Especially in older neighborhoods buckthorn is seen often. 
  • There are around 110 different species of these shrubs and many come with their own chemical makeup and subsequent benefits. 
  • Despite it’s frowned upon nuisance, the plant is extremely beneficial. It is most well-known for its antioxidant properties and anti-inflammatory properties.

Is Sea Buckthorn good for skin?

  • Sea Buckthorn Berry Oil is the most beneficial for your skin. This species is found in China, Russia, Canada, and Europe.
  • The most notable vitamins present are, Vitamins A, C and E and Omega 7.
  • The most interesting benefit of Buckthorn is the carotenoids. Carotenoids are organic pigments that defend antioxidant parts of our environment. 
  • When the berries go through pressing, they release the minerals and vitamins that are beneficial to our skin or diet. 
  • The oil is extracted from the seeds, not the fruit, and it produces a beautiful orange color. 
  • Amazingly the plant contains all the omega’s (3,6, 7, and 9)! 
  • Then when applied to the skin the two-fold benefit of the antioxidant defense and the healing of the omega 7 and vitamins. 
  • Collagen production is also a benefit of Buckthorn. 

Using Essential Oils on our Face

Using essential oils on the skin has become very problematic over the last few years. It’s a hot-button topic that is sure to get everyone’s undies in a bunch. Some high-quality companies claim that essential oils in skincare is 100% safe and effective. Others claim that essential oils are extremely damaging to the skin.

There is nothing more powerful when it comes to natural DIY products than doing your own research.

I can’t boil it down any simpler than that. I personally am weeding out most essential oils in my skincare products, but not exclusively. We already know that essential oils are extremely volatile, powerful, and potent. This article was extremely helpful as a non-biased opinion.

I continue to use slight amounts of essential oils in my skincare routine, with the exception of any citrus or Phototoxic essential oils. Although there are many benefits for citrus essential oils, when placed on the skin they have a higher risk of burning the skin like a sunburn. Not something I would relish on my face.
